Can I cancel my Ed-visa after applying for a DTV in Cambodia?

May 7, 2025
3 days ago
Hello

I am on a 1-year Ed-visa currently which will be expired in August. I am preparing to apply for DTV in Cambodia. I am aware that I have to cancel my Ed-visa.

1) Can I do it after my DTV is approved and when I am back in Thailand?

2) If I must do it before I apply for DTV but decide not to and do it only after my DTV is approved, are there any consequences?

Anonymous participant yes that’s right, for me my school was in chaing mai so I went there but the thing was I can only cancel my visa in chaing mai coz my school was in chaing mai. For me I told the school when I want to leave Thailand and they mentioned that date in their cancellation letter. And then I took that letter to immi office in chaing mai, they gave me stay until that specified date.
Oleksandra **********
My school told me it's preferable to cancel the extension of stay (ED visa) before applying for DTV. For some reason, in my school they don't differentiate between the visa itself and the extension stamps. They always say it's more reliable to do the cancellation before applying for any other type of visa.

Inform your school of when you want to finish studying there. They will give you a letter stating the last date you intend to study with them. In your last week before you leave Thailand, take that to the immigration office to cancel your ED stay. Then you can leave Thailand and apply for your DTV.

If you are actually on a visa you can't cancel it, you can only cancel an extension of stay. Assuming you're actually on the latter (look in your passport) you can go and apply for the DTV and cancel it after you return
